Language & Identity

LOTL proudly honours lesbian identity and the history behind it. We also recognise that language evolves, and many in our community use “queer” as an inclusive umbrella.

Our approach:

  • We celebrate lesbian identity

  • We use “queer women’s community” as a broad, inclusive term

  • No one is asked to change their language

  • No identity is erased

  • We avoid harmful or outdated terms

  • We respect self‑identification
